Culturally, the roseate spoonbill has become a symbol of the wild beauty of southern

wetlands. In Florida, it is sometimes affectionately referred to as the “flamingo of the marsh,” highlighting its role as one of the state’s most iconic birds. Unlike the American flamingo, which is now rare in Florida, the spoonbill remains a relatively accessible symbol of vibrant, living wetlands.

Scientific research on the roseate spoonbill has provided valuable insights into wetland ecology, animal behavior, and conservation biology. Studies of their feeding behavior, nesting success, and movement patterns help scientists understand how changes in water management and climate affect wetland-dependent species. Tracking projects using bands or GPS devices have revealed that some spoonbills travel long distances between feeding and nesting sites, underscoring the need for landscape-level conservation.

One of the most important lessons from the history of the roseate spoonbill is the effectiveness of conservation action. The recovery of the species in the United States demonstrates that legal protection, habitat preservation, and public awareness can reverse even severe declines. However, this success should not lead to complacency. Continued vigilance is necessary to ensure that wetlands remain healthy and that spoonbill populations remain stable in the face of ongoing environmental change.

The roseate spoonbill’s life is intricately tied to the rhythms of water. Seasonal flooding and drying shape its feeding opportunities, breeding success, and movements across the landscape. When these natural rhythms are disrupted, the bird responds quickly, either by abandoning nesting attempts or moving elsewhere in search of better conditions.
